Jamie Carragher's 39th birthday won't go down in his memory as his favourite.
The legendary Liverpool defender was forced to sit through one of the lowest points of his former club's season as he witnessed the Reds crash out of the second cup competition in three days.
Saturday afternoon saw Liverpool eliminated from the FA Cup at the fourth round stage courtesy of a 2-1 Wolves upset at Anfield, compounding an already atrocious month for Jurgen Klopp's side.
Liverpool only won one game since the turn of the year and that came in a replay against League Two outfit Plymouth Argyle but, other than that, it's been a January to forget for Reds fans.
And it's been a birthday to forget for Carragher, who insists he didn't get a chance to see the defeat due to the fact that it was being shown on a rival broadcaster to his beloved Sky Sports.
